Lovers of Buffalo brews, rejoice!
If you want to experience the best of Buffalo’s beer all in one afternoon, you can now do it with Explore Buffalo on the Brewing Buffalo: Then & New Bus Tour. All on board for a comfortable coach bus tour of the city’s brewers. Learn about the history of Buffalo’s many breweries – there were once more than 30 independent breweries here – while visiting several current breweries for interior tours and product samples. After all, is there a better way to learn about beer than while drinking beer?
Explore Buffalo has put together this four-hour tour all about brewing in Buffalo, from its early beginnings through Prohibition to today’s craft beer revival, to showcase Buffalo’s long and proud brewing tradition.
“The majority of our tours focus on architecture and the built environment, and we now want to expand the emphasis of our tours to include more social and cultural elements,” notes Explore Buffalo Executive Director Brad Hahn, “and we think one of the best places to start is with Buffalo’s beer.”
Beer brings the community together, and that is exactly what Explore Buffalo is trying to do with this tour and with all of its other tours.
